•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

Html Tabelle??

Werbung:
den code könnte man auf klopapier drucken, dann hätte er wenigstens einen sinn...

Nils aka XraYSoLo
 
kein Rahmen geht natürlich auch:

Code:
<td style="border-left: none;">Zellinhalt</td>

oder generell (überall keine Rahmen:
Code:
<td style="border: none;">Zellinhalt</td>
 
Werbung:
Eine Tabelle
6 Zeilen a' 6 Zellen:
HTML:
<table>
<tr>
<td>
1.1
</td>
<td>
1.2
</td>
<td class="b-right">
1.3
</td>
<td>
1.4
</td>
<td>
1.5
</td>
<td>
1.6
</td>
</tr>

<tr>
<td class="b-right">
2.1
</td>
<td class="b-top">
2.2
</td>
<td class="b-top b-right">
2.3
</td>
<td class="b-top">
2.4
</td>
<td class="b-top b-right">
2.5
</td>
<td>
2.6
</td>
</tr>

<tr>
<td class="b-right">
3.1
</td>
<td class="b-right">
3.2
</td>
<td class="b-top">
3.3
</td>
<td class="b-top b-right">
3.4
</td>
<td class="b-right">
3.5
</td>
<td>
3.6
</td>
</tr>

<tr>
<td class="b-right b-top">
4.1
</td>
<td class="b-right b-top">
4.2
</td>
<td>
4.3
</td>
<td class="b-right">
4.4
</td>
<td class="b-right b-top">
4.5
</td>
<td class="b-top">4.6</td>
</tr>

<tr>
<td class="b-right">
5.1
</td>
<td class="b-left">
5.2
</td>
<td class="b-top b-right">
5.3
</td>
<td class="b-top">
5.4
</td>
<td class="b-right">
5.5
</td>
<td>
5.6
</td>
</tr>



<tr>
<td>
6.1
</td>
<td class="b-top">
6.2
</td>
<td class="b-right b-top">
6.3
</td>
<td class="b-top">
6.4
</td>
<td class="b-top">
6.5
</td>
<td>
6.6
</td>
</table>
css:
Code:
body {
background-color: darkgray;
font-family: arial, sans-serif;
}

table {
border-collapse: collapse;
border: 2px solid darkred;
margin: 0 auto;
text-align: center;
}

td {
height: 3em;
width: 3em;
}

.b-right {
border-right: 2px solid darkred;
}

.b-top {
border-top: 2px solid darkred;
}



Zeile.Zelle = tr.td
Ein echtes Mühle-Spiel hat natürlich keine 6 * 6 = 36 Felder / Zellen.
 
Zuletzt bearbeitet:
Werbung:
Was bastelst du denn noch an dem Beispiel von neuroleptika rum, das ist doch quasi fertig.

Welche Striche willst du da entfernen?
 
Werbung:
Werbung:
externe datei ? also neues html öffnen und den dort ein fügen
In eine externe CSS-Datei.

Du erstellst eine neue Datei mit dem Namen {was auch immer du möchtest}.css, dort kommt der Code rein und in deiner .html Datei schreibst du vor dem </head>
HTML:
<link type="text/css" rel="stylesheet" media="screen, projection" href="{Name der Datei}.css" />

Die geschweiften Klammern lässt du dabei natürlich weg und ersetzt sie durch den Namen, den du der Datei gegeben hast.
 
Werbung:
Dann änder die Hintergrundeigenschaft für body im CSS von darkgray auf black und der Tabelle gibst du einen weißen Hintergrund.
Code:
table {background-color: white;}
 
Werbung:
Hätte da noch 'ne Idee:

Es gibt Zeichensätze die Symbole zum Zeichenen eines Mühlefeldes beinhalten:

z.B: ┌──┬──┐ (Sonderzeichen im Font Arial)

Die findest Du am schnellsten in der Zeichentabelle. Ein kleines Tool, das sich normalerweise im Ordner Programme->Zubehör->Systemprogramme findet (WinXP)

Wenn's denn unbedingt sein muß, kannst Du die Lücken zwischen den Linien mit Tabellen definieren.

Blödsinn bleibt's aber trotzdem!


Schon mal überlegt den Chef zu wechseln?
 
... oder mach ich etwas falsch das ich seine variation als 6x6 tabelle sehe ???
In deinem Beispiel hast du die Border über das html-Attribut border="1" definiert.
HTML:
<table align="center" valign="middle" border="1" width="840" height="820">
Border="1" erzeugt im <table> ein Gitternetz aus Rahmen.
Entferne dieses Attribut.

Wofür sollst du das denn machen?

http://css-spalten.red-rod.net/test/muehle.htm
 
Zurück
Oben